linux命令窗口怎么执行exe文件

worktile 其他 36

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,无法直接运行Windows的可执行文件(.exe文件),因为Linux和Windows使用的是不同的可执行文件格式和系统架构。通常,Linux使用的是ELF(Executable and Linkable Format)文件格式。然而,有一些方法可以在Linux命令窗口中执行.exe文件。以下是两种常用的方法:

    1. 使用Wine:
    Wine是一个能够在Linux系统中运行Windows程序的软件。可以按照以下步骤安装和使用Wine:

    1. 首先,确保你的系统中已安装了Wine。在终端中输入以下命令来检查:
    “`
    wine –version
    “`
    2. 如果未安装Wine,可以使用你的包管理器(如apt、yum或dnf)来安装,具体命令取决于你所使用的Linux发行版。例如,在基于Debian的发行版上,可以使用以下命令安装:
    “`
    sudo apt install wine
    “`

    3. 安装完成后,可以通过以下命令来执行.exe文件:
    “`
    wine /path/to/your/file.exe
    “`
    将“/path/to/your/file.exe”替换为你要运行的文件的实际路径。

    2. 使用虚拟机:
    另一种在Linux中执行.exe文件的方法是使用虚拟机。虚拟机软件允许你在Linux系统中创建一个虚拟的Windows环境,在该环境下可以运行Windows程序。常用的虚拟机软件包括VirtualBox和VMware等。

    1. 首先,安装所选的虚拟机软件。你可以访问官方网站下载并按照说明进行安装。

    2. 安装完成后,启动虚拟机软件并创建一个虚拟机。在创建虚拟机的过程中,选择安装Windows操作系统。

    3. 完成虚拟机的设置后,启动虚拟机并安装Windows操作系统。

    4. 安装完成后,你可以将.exe文件复制到虚拟机中的某个目录中,然后在虚拟机中运行该文件。

    这些方法可以帮助你在Linux命令窗口中执行.exe文件。选择适合你的需求的方法,并按照上述步骤操作即可。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,可以使用Wine来执行Windows可执行文件(.exe文件)。下面是执行.exe文件的步骤:

    1. 安装Wine:在Linux系统中,Wine是一个兼容层,可以在Linux上运行Windows应用程序。首先,需要安装Wine。在终端中输入以下命令:
    “`
    sudo apt update
    sudo apt install wine
    “`
    等待安装完成。

    2. 打开终端:在Linux系统中,打开终端是执行命令的一种方式。你可以在系统中找到终端应用程序并打开它。

    3. 导航到.exe文件所在的目录:使用cd命令导航到.exe文件所在的目录。例如,如果.exe文件在”Documents”文件夹中,可以使用以下命令:
    “`
    cd Documents
    “`

    4. 执行.exe文件:使用wine命令来执行.exe文件。以下是命令的示例:
    “`
    wine filename.exe
    “`
    其中,”filename.exe”是要执行的.exe文件的名称。

    5. 跟随提示:在执行.exe文件后,可能会出现一些提示框或者需要输入一些信息。根据应用程序的要求,完成相关步骤即可。

    注意:不是所有的Windows应用程序都能完全在Linux中运行,尤其是那些使用特定的Windows API或依赖于操作系统的程序。在使用Wine执行.exe文件时,可能会出现一些兼容性问题。在这种情况下,你需要考虑使用其他Linux相应的替代应用程序或者在虚拟机中运行Windows操作系统。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统下,exe文件是Windows可执行文件的格式,无法直接在Linux命令窗口中执行。尽管如此,你仍然可以通过在Linux系统上模拟运行Windows程序的环境来执行exe文件。下面是一些常用的方法来在Linux命令窗口中执行exe文件。

    方法一:使用Wine模拟环境
    1. 安装Wine:
    在终端中运行以下命令来安装Wine:
    “`
    sudo apt update
    sudo apt install wine
    “`

    2. 运行exe文件:
    在终端中切换到包含exe文件的目录,并使用以下命令运行exe文件:
    “`
    wine ./your_exe_file.exe
    “`

    方法二:使用VirtualBox虚拟机
    1. 安装VirtualBox:
    在终端中运行以下命令来安装VirtualBox:
    “`
    sudo apt update
    sudo apt install virtualbox
    “`

    2. 安装Windows虚拟机:
    使用VirtualBox创建并安装一个Windows虚拟机。

    3. 启动Windows虚拟机:
    在VirtualBox中启动Windows虚拟机。

    4. 在Windows虚拟机中执行exe文件:
    将exe文件复制到Windows虚拟机中,并在虚拟机中打开命令提示符窗口,然后切换到exe文件所在的目录,并执行exe文件。

    方法三:使用Crossover软件
    1. 安装Crossover:
    在终端中运行以下命令来安装Crossover:
    “`
    sudo apt update
    sudo apt install crossover
    “`

    2. 运行Crossover并安装Windows程序:
    打开Crossover并按照提示安装你要运行的Windows程序。

    3. 在Crossover中执行exe文件:
    在Crossover的应用程序列表中找到你安装的Windows程序,并运行exe文件。

    需要注意的是,以上方法仅适用于支持在Linux系统下运行的可执行文件和应用程序。对于那些不适用于Linux的Windows程序,可能需要使用其他方法或工具,例如使用虚拟机软件如VMware或QEMU来创建并运行Windows虚拟机,并在虚拟机中执行exe文件。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部